High-Tech
DESIGN STYLES & MOVEMENTSintermediate
Definition
A late 20th-century style celebrating exposed technology, industrial materials, and engineering expression. High-Tech architecture celebrates mechanical systems, exposed structure, and the beauty of functional technology.
Example
Norman Foster's Hong Kong and Shanghai Banking Corporation building (1985) features exposed structural bracing, external elevators, and celebrated mechanical systems.
